Caboolture Regional Art Gallery educational experiences

Caboolture Regional Art Gallery offers free educational experiences for school and tertiary groups of all sizes and year levels. Delivered by qualified staff that can tailor your gallery visit to your group’s needs and age levels.

Short visits of only 30 minutes can be accommodated right up to full day excursions with an art immersion program or activities stretching across Caboolture Regional Art Gallery and Caboolture Library plus a lunch break in Caboolture Town Square with interactive outdoor playground.

In the lead-up to a visit curriculum links to HASS, The Arts, English, Languages, Science and Technologies can be provided as well as pre and post visit classroom activities upon request.

Caboolture Regional Art Gallery is located in Caboolture Hub near the Caboolture train station, a thriving community meeting place in the heart of the Caboolture CBD. This modern, award winning facility can host cohorts up to 150 students with smaller groups rotating around chosen activities. 

Available activities include:

  • guided gallery exhibition tours
  • facilitated art/craft activities
  • related content multi-media screening
  • library story-time
  • guided library tour
  • guest speaker.
